Senior Machine Learning Engineer

Lightspeed
Summary
Join our Data Science Enablement team as a Senior ML Engineer to design, develop, and maintain platforms and tools for building, training, and deploying AI/ML models at scale. Set technical direction, mentor team members, and ensure the robustness, scalability, and performance of our AI/ML systems. Collaborate with cross-functional teams to align infrastructure capabilities with organizational goals, enabling data scientists to deliver impactful solutions. Key responsibilities include ML system development, tool integration, cloud management, performance optimization, automation, collaboration, mentorship, security and compliance, documentation, research, and troubleshooting. The ideal candidate will have a Bachelor's or Master's degree in a related field and 5-7 years of experience in machine learning engineering. Strong technical skills in AI/ML frameworks, programming languages, cloud platforms, and MLOps are essential.
Requirements
- Bachelorโs or Masterโs degree in Computer Science, Engineering, Data Science, or a related field
- 5-7 years of experience in machine learning engineering, software engineering, or a related role with a focus on AI/ML systems
- Extensive experience with AI/ML frameworks and tools such as TensorFlow, PyTorch, Scikit-Learn, etc
- Advanced proficiency in programming languages such as Python, Java, or Scala, with a focus on applying them in AI/ML contexts
- Hands-on experience deploying and optimizing ML models on cloud platforms, leveraging their AI/ML services
- Experience with Kubernetes (K8s) or similar container orchestration platforms, with an understanding of managing or interacting with cloud solutions
- Understanding of MLOps practices and CI/CD workflows for ML systems
- Solid knowledge of data engineering concepts and tools, including data pipelines and ETL processes
- Exceptional problem-solving abilities and analytical thinking
- Strong communication skills including the ability to work collaboratively in a team environment, mentor team members and collaborate effectively with cross-functional teams
- Demonstrated ability to prioritize and manage multiple high-impact projects, balancing short-term objectives with long-term goals
Responsibilities
- Design and implement scalable and reliable AI/ML infrastructure, including data and ML pipelines, model development environments, and CI/CD
- Integrate various AI/ML tools and frameworks into our existing systems, ensuring seamless operation and compatibility
- Manage cloud-based resources and services for AI/ML workloads, including configuring and optimizing cloud environments to ensure cost-efficiency and performance
- Monitor and optimize model performance, identifying and addressing deterioration to ensure high-quality predictions
- Develop and maintain automation scripts and workflows to streamline model deployment, monitoring, and maintenance processes
- Partner with data scientists and other stakeholders to deeply understand their needs and proactively provide innovative solutions to enhance productivity and model performance
- Act as a mentor to team members and data scientists, guiding best practices for ML workflows at Lightspeed
- Implement and enforce best practices for data security, model governance, and compliance with relevant regulations and standards
- Create and maintain comprehensive documentation for AI/ML systems, processes, and workflows
- Research & implement industry best practices for AI/ML systems, as appropriate for use cases
- Identify and resolve technical issues related to the AI/ML systems, providing support and solutions to ensure minimal disruption
Preferred Qualifications
- Experience with MLOps practices and tools
- Knowledge of AI/ML model lifecycle management and monitoring
- Familiarity with infrastructure-as-code tools (e.g., Terraform, Ansible)
Benefits
- Amazing benefits & perks, including equity for all Lightspeeders
- Constant development of both your skill-set and business acumen with limitless growth opportunities
- Lots of autonomy, flexible work culture
- Innovation time to explore and learn at work
- Shaping the company by joining cultural & technical committees
- Tons of growth opportunities into technical or people management roles
- Opportunity to join a fast-paced, high-growth company
- Opportunity to learn, expand your skill set, forge wonderful relationships and make your mark within the diverse and inclusive Lightspeed family, a true Canadian tech success story
- Lightspeed equity scheme (we are all owners)
- Flexible paid time off and remote work policies
- Health insurance
- Contributions to your pension plan - RRSP
- Health and wellness benefit of $500 per year
- Paid leave and assistance for new parents
- Mental health online platform and counseling & coaching services
- Training opportunities to grow your skills and career
- Volunteer day
- Fully stacked kitchen (hot and cold beverages, meals served)
- Happy hours to build your relationships with colleagues after work